diff命令具体细节
git diff
查看最近提交的文件有哪些被改变了git diff --staged
查看最近提交的文件与暂存区域文件有什么区别git diff HEAD
查看最后一次提交之后所有的改变git diff --color-words
查看提交文件中具体哪几个个单词被改变了git diff --words-diff
查看提交文件中具体哪一行被改变了git diff --stat
查看哪一个文件被改变了
log命令具体细节
git log
查看全部的日志信息git log -n
显示前n行git log --oneline
形成一个快速查看的摘要,查看每次提交的简要信息git log --stat
列出每次提交包含的文件以及有哪些文件被改变git log --patch
查看每次提交的文件其中哪些具体的内容被改变git log --patch --oneline
结合上面两者内容git log --graph
去graph日志,形成ascii码来表示提交结构的样子,可以加上–oneline等控制命令